[Webinar] Office Hours with Scott Boucher of The Peabody Memphis

February 22, 2022/0 Comments/in Relay for Business, Webinars

Office Hours is your chance to learn more about Relay from the people who know it best. We’ll chat with not just Relay customers, but also the team members who helped build the product from the ground up.

For our first episode, we’ll chat with Scott Boucher, hotel manager of The Peabody Memphis, who has implemented Relay on his 500,000 sq ft. property. Scott Boucher began his hospitality industry career at age 17 as a Walt Disney World attraction host and has spent the last 30+ years working his way through nearly every department within hotel operations. He spent a large portion of his career in the Marriott International family at such properties as The Renaissance Vinoy, The Renaissance Orlando Resort at Sea World, The JW Marriott at Grande Lakes, all in Florida, and the Marriott Hilton Head Beach and Golf Resort in South Carolina. He later became Director of Lodging Operations at Nemacolin Woodlands Resort in Pennsylvania, where he achieved and maintained the AAA 5-Diamond Award. He came to The Peabody Memphis in 2007 as Director of Rooms and later was elevated to Director of Operations and as of 2018 became the Hotel Manager.
